Third, curriculum implementation.
National curriculum
1. In addition to comprehensive practical activities, full-time courses such as morality and life (society), science, Chinese, mathematics, English, physical education, music and art are also offered. The total number of class hours in the school year and the number of class hours per week are controlled within the scope stipulated by the state. Each academic year, the class time is 36 weeks, and the school has 2 weeks of mobile time, and traditional activities and sports meetings are arranged. Review the exam for 2 weeks, winter and summer vacations, national statutory holidays *** 12 weeks.
2. Morning meetings, class team activities, etc. Arrange at least one class hour every week, which is mainly used for regular education and activities of the Young Pioneers Squadron. According to the actual situation of the school and students, the class teacher will arrange it.
3. As a result of cultivating students' innovative ability and practical ability, practical activities are generally increased in various courses, so comprehensive practical activities are arranged with local and school courses as a whole.
4. In physical education class, from grade one to grade six, we should implement the principle of "health first" and carry out various sports activities, such as big recess and "sunshine sports", based on the standard that sports activities reach one hour every day.
5. The school offers English classes, the third grade.
6, each course should be combined with the characteristics of the subject, organically carry out ideological and moral education. Education on environment, health, national defense and safety should also be infiltrated into the corresponding courses.

Guo Moruo, a master of Chinese studies, once put forward the requirement of writing: to train primary and secondary school students to write well, they don't necessarily need to be calligraphers, but the words they always write conform to the norms, which are more correct, clean and easy to identify. This is conducive to the formation of habits, making people careful, easy to concentrate and considerate. It's easy to get things done hastily, carelessly and arbitrarily. Practicing writing can gradually get rid of these problems. However, there is a set of special practice steps to train calligraphers, which cannot be used as a general requirement for primary and secondary school students. Therefore, calligraphy classes are offered in all grades. Every Monday afternoon, the first class is the calligraphy class of the whole school, including pencils for the first and second grades;
The third and fourth grades are pens; Grade five or six is a writing brush).

School-based curriculum is a kind of curriculum relative to national curriculum and local curriculum. It refers to the curriculum developed and implemented by a school based on the understanding of national curriculum and according to its own characteristics and resources. Fourth, the basic principles of school-based curriculum teaching
School curriculum is a curriculum decided and independently developed by the school within the framework of the national curriculum plan, and the main body of development is school teachers. Therefore, school-based curriculum teaching in our school adheres to the following principles:
1. Cooperation: School-based curriculum development and teaching is a collective cooperative undertaking, especially school curriculum. In the whole teaching process, teachers should cooperate with principals, other colleagues, students and parents to give full play to the collective wisdom.
2. Democracy: school principals, teachers, students and parents constitute the "* * * body" of school education and become the main body of school curriculum teaching. Teachers and parents know best what students need to learn and what they like to learn. Therefore, in the teaching process, listen to their opinions extensively and form a democratic atmosphere.
3. Selectivity: School-based curriculum teaching should be conducive to students' comprehensive and active development, so that each student's potential can be fully and harmoniously developed and his personality can be publicized. Therefore, in teaching, we should try our best to provide students with diverse and optional content to meet their needs, interests and experiences.
4. Openness: When teaching school-based courses, we should make full use of all available resources, including schools, families and other resources; On the subject, fully mobilize the enthusiasm and participation of principals, teachers, parents and superior leaders to jointly carry out curriculum construction.
5. Flexibility: In the teaching of school-based courses, we do not seek perfection or innovation, but base ourselves on the reality of our school, do what we can and gradually improve it.
